Job description
Overview

Location: Newcastle

Salary: £22,250 per year

Hours: Shifts between Monday to Friday, 9am – 7pm (1-hour unpaid lunch) 35 hours per week

Were working with a respected organisation in Newcastle that is seeking a First Response Adviser to join their client services team. This is an excellent opportunity for someone with strong customer service or client-facing experience, particularly those with a legal background or ambition to progress in the legal sector.

The role serves as the first point of contact for new clients, so professionalism, empathy, and excellent communication skills are essential.

Why Apply?

If you have a legal qualification or background, this role could be the ideal stepping stone. For the right candidate, a legal training contract may be offered, making this a unique chance to start or grow your legal career from the ground up.

Key Responsibilities
  • Answering a high volume of inbound calls and maintaining a rapid response time
  • Making outbound calls to potential clients, explaining services and gathering key information about their claims
  • Accurately logging call details and maintaining detailed, up-to-date records
  • Building strong rapport with clients and internal colleagues
  • Handling all interactions in a professional, empathetic, and confidential manner
  • Upholding high standards of client care and data protection at all times
  • Ensuring consistent attendance, punctuality, and a strong work ethic
What Were Looking For
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ills in English
  • Confident telephone manner with a professional and empathetic approach
  • Strong organisational skills and the ability to prioritise tasks effectively
  • IT literacy, particularly with Microsoft Office
  • A genuine interest in delivering excellent client service
  • A legal qualification or experience (advantageous, but not essential)
